One of the main characteristics of pharmaceutical intermediates is their specificity. Each intermediate is tailored to facilitate the synthesis of a particular API, making the selection of intermediates a critical decision in the drug development process. The efficiency of the synthetic pathways and the purity of the intermediates directly impact the quality of the final product. Therefore, understanding the chemical properties and reactivity of these intermediates is essential for pharmaceutical scientists and chemists involved in drug development.
Additionally, the production of pharmaceutical intermediates is governed by various regulatory standards and guidelines. Compliance with Good Manufacturing Practices (GMP) is crucial to ensure that these intermediates are produced in a controlled and consistent manner. This includes maintaining proper documentation, quality control measures, and validation processes to ensure that the intermediates meet the necessary standards for safety and efficacy.
Another important aspect of pharmaceutical intermediates is their market demand. The global pharmaceutical industry is constantly evolving, with new drugs and therapies being developed to address unmet medical needs. This demand drives the production of pharmaceutical intermediates, as manufacturers seek to innovate and optimize synthetic routes for greater efficiency and lower costs. Moreover, advancements in technology and research methodologies have enabled the development of more sustainable and eco-friendly processes for producing these intermediates, aligning with the industry's growing emphasis on sustainability.
In conclusion, pharmaceutical intermediates are indispensable to the drug development process, acting as the foundational components in the synthesis of active pharmaceutical ingredients. Their role is not only limited to bridging raw materials and final products but also encompasses regulatory compliance and market adaptability. Understanding the intricacies of pharmaceutical intermediates is essential for professionals in the pharmaceutical industry, as these compounds significantly influence the quality and success of therapeutic products. As the industry continues to evolve, the importance of pharmaceutical intermediates will only grow, necessitating ongoing research and innovation in their production and application.
